Research Results and Influence of Pan-genome in Silkworms
Pangenomics is the forefront of animal and plant genome research,characterized by compre-hensively revealing the genomic diversity and evolutionary characteristics of species,including large struc-tural variations that cannot be well identified by previous technologies.Pangenomic research provides the most comprehensive genomic information for the systematic analysis of the formation of phenotypic diver-sity and modern breeding,which is of great significance.In 2022,our research team was the first in the world to complete the construction of a silkworm pan-genome,completing three generations of long read sequencing for 545 samples and deep second-generation sequencing for 1 078 samples at once,and making a series of important new discoveries.The pan-genome of silkworms has laid a solid foundation for large-scale and efficient analysis of the genetic basis of important traits in silkworms and effective molecular breeding,promoting sericulture research into a new historical stage,further consolidating China's leading role in this field,and having a profound impact on the development of sericulture science.In the past two years,with the strong support of pan-genome,we have made multiple breakthroughs in the construction of silkworm multi-omics databases,the assembly and analysis of complete W chromosome sequences,and the deciphering of genetic basis of important traits.We have also vigorously promoted the application of the pan-genome in genome selection,molecular design breeding,and other fields.On the occasion of the 2nd anniversary of the publication of the silkworm pan-genome paper,this article summarizes and pros-pects the research results,impacts,and related follow-up work of the project.
